【SAY NO TO BAGGAGE FEES】: ECOHUB 30L Airplane travel backpack have the perfectly sized to avoid baggage fees. The underseat carry on bag measures 18x13x7.9 inch just 1.6 lbs. Suitable for all major airlines like spirit , frontier, easyJet.(PATENT PENDING)
【180° OPENING】: The carry-on backpack features a suitcase opening, making packing effortless. Its spacious main compartment have two pockets to keep your items organized, while elastic straps secure your travel essentials. Plus, side compression straps allow you to adjust the bag’s space, maximizing your packing capacity.
【STAY ORGANISED】: This travel bag rear laptop compartment for devices up to 15.6″ . Multiple pockets can hold important items such as ipad and notebooks. Includes a free clear toiletry bag (random color) for quick airport security checks. With a convenient top pocket for tickets and glasses, a anti-theft back pocket for valuables and an AirTag pocket for peace of mind.
【READY TO TRAVEL】: The personal item backpack has a power bank front pocket with usb charging port. ensuring you stay powered up on the go. Enjoy the comfort of thick, soft shoulder straps with foam padding. The elastic water bottle pocket is perfect for travelers and hikers, while the side handle allows for easy carry as a holdall. Loop the luggage strap for your suitcase.
【SUSTAINABLE AND GUARANTEE】: Our carry on bag is made from at least 50% recycled materials, with fabric and lining crafted from 34 recycled PET plastic bottles. The water-resistant, lightweight fabric, combined with heavy-duty SBS zippers and reinforced ripstop stitching, ensure durability for any adventure.     I ordered a half-dozen bags and returned them after picking this one. It’s not perfect, but it was the best all-around bag I could find as of now.Good: I really like the top little passport/ticket pocket. It’s easy to get to whether carrying the bag around or having it strapped to your carry-on. The size is really good. You can carry larger backpacks as personal items on some airlines, or even use the larger ones as carry-ons themselves. But if you’re looking to maximize your “personal item” and want it to conform to pretty much all, including the more strict European airlines, this is the size you need. I found I liked the side handle as much as the top one. Sometimes it was just easier to tote it around like a briefcase, and this one can do that… most don’t, and instead have another water bottle holder. The quality of construction was decent. The zippers were smooth, the canvas-like material was sturdy enough. It looks like a good back pack. Aesthetically, it has zippers going across and down in front and breaks up the space visually. Some bags just look like a flat surface, which for me is a bit dull, so I like the look of the bag. That’s a completely subjective take though. I liked how the bag opened like a suitcase from the front. It was easy to pack and get stuff out. What was unique to this bag was that it opened folding to the side rather than at the bottom end. It feels more like a suitcase than any other bag I checked out, specifically because of this feature. Others felt like a backpack that just peeled all the way down to the bottom instead of half way.Where they could make the bag better: The material was fine, but some bags come in a material that is a little more bullet proof so to speak (perhaps polyester)… they seem a little more water resistant/scratch resistant. I’d pay to upgrade to that material. The quality of the zippers and straps are decent, but there are better ones out there. I had one bag where the zipper was super smooth and a bit sturdier, but the bag was way to big for my needs. The straps on one bag (Hynes Eagle) were more securely sewn in/attached at the top and under the straps it wasn’t the breathable pad that many of the backpacks have, which seem vulnerable to snags, it was just a more durable strap all together. I wanted to take those straps and put them on this bag. And finally one bag (Beraliy Travel Backpack) had a zipper near the top where you could unclip the bottoms of the straps and tuck the straps into a pouch at the top, completely concealing the straps altogether allowing the bag to look even more like a briefcase style carry-on when you want. I would choose that option over the snaps this bag uses to secure the straps when in briefcase mode. This sounds like I’m being a bit critical of this bag, but I did like it. It definitely served its purpose. Other bags in this size had less, and bags that had more were too large… they became carry-ons which isn’t what I needed. A couple more nit-picky things… I liked the water bottle holders on some other bags better. This has a stretchable cloth which is functional and better than some that had mesh ones. I wonder how it will hold up down the road. Others had a pouch made of the same material as the bag with elastic straps to keep it tightly held to the side of the bag when not in use. I liked those a bit more. Some bags had a zipper at the bottom giving access to a pouch for dirtier things like shoes. While it does take up space inside the main compartment, if you decide not to use that bottom pouch, it doesn’t take up any space. So having something like that added to this bag would give it a little more versatility. And finally some bags had a secret pouch stored on the backpack where the bag is pressed against your back when you’re carrying it, which would make it nearly impossible for someone to pickpocket that compartment. That would be an easy enough addition to this bag. But thats a place where you put some cash/id when you’re not in the airport. While in the airport the top zipper pouch on this bag is soooo useful. And there are bags with an expander zipper, which is great if the bag is going to be your primary carry-on… not as useful for a personal item bag, as you can’t deploy that extra size without changing the status of the bag. It would be a feature that would make a bag like this more flexible for different uses without taking away from its use as a personal item, so that would be worth considering if remaking this bag. I haven’t found the perfect bag yet. But this one is a really good one for it’s intended purpose of being a “personal item” bag. Decent quality, opens like a suitcase (it really feels like a mini one) zippers in the convenient spots, can carry it different ways, aesthetically pleasing, and not just the right size for all airlines, but also great for slinging into an uber that’s taking you to the beach, or to hike a castle. It’s not too big to be a burden when you’re out and about… easy to slip under a table at a cafe, without looking like you’re headed to the airport.
